Verizon Beats on Wireless, Internet Revenue Amid Turnaround
THE SO WHAT
Verizon’s mobility and broadband beat under a new turnaround plan signals that even mature telcos can reset growth trajectories with disciplined product and pricing moves. If your GTM depends on carrier bundles, now is the time to re-open partnership talks—they have a story to tell again.

Tech & InnovationThis $1,400 PC mouse is controlled entirely with your tongue
A $1,400 tongue-controlled MouthPad is expensive as a mouse, cheap as an accessibility device that unlocks full computer and AI interaction without hands. Product teams building core workflows should assume more non-traditional input devices are coming and design for them explicitly.
